O.B. Nielsen is a scholar working on Nuclear and High Energy Physics, Atomic and Molecular Physics, and Optics and Radiation. According to data from OpenAlex, O.B. Nielsen has authored 58 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 46 papers in Nuclear and High Energy Physics, 29 papers in Atomic and Molecular Physics, and Optics and 25 papers in Radiation. Recurrent topics in O.B. Nielsen's work include Nuclear physics research studies (46 papers), Nuclear Physics and Applications (20 papers) and Atomic and Molecular Physics (19 papers). O.B. Nielsen is often cited by papers focused on Nuclear physics research studies (46 papers), Nuclear Physics and Applications (20 papers) and Atomic and Molecular Physics (19 papers). O.B. Nielsen collaborates with scholars based in Denmark, Switzerland and Sweden. O.B. Nielsen's co-authors include P.G. Hansen, S. Bjørnholm, Raymond K. Sheline, P. Hornshøj, K. Wilsky, O. Skilbreid, B. Jonson, A. Lindahl, K.O. Nielsen and O. Nathan and has published in prestigious journals such as Nature, Physical Review Letters and Physics Letters B.
